Els leads SA field at Congressional 

Ernie Els will lead a field of four South Africans at the Quickens Loans National at Congressional County Club. The course is the venue  of Els' second US Open win back in 1997. 

“It’s a very different course now compared to when I won there. Despite all the changes, though, this is still Congressional and it will always have the same good vibes, the same great memories from 1997,” Els was quoted as saying on his website.

“I feel like I’ve been playing pretty well for a while, but I’m not getting it all together and my results reflect that. There have been good phases of play, some good rounds, but not four good rounds in the same week,” he added, reflecting on his current season.

Els will be joined by fellow South Africans Trevor Immelman, Rory Sabbatini and Retief Goosen.

Tiger Woods will also retrun to PGA Tour competition at the event, the American has conquered the Congressional Country Club twice before, winning this event in 2009 and 2012.

Els has dropped from 27th to 56th in the Official World Golf Ranking this year and has missed six cuts in 16 events.

The ‘Big Easy’ who usually opts to play in Europe this time of year, as he feels it prepares him better for the British Open, hopes his choice of starting in the States will give him a much needed spark.
